ADULT CARDIOVASCULAR PATHOLOGY
5th - 6th October 2009
Course Organiser: Dr Mary Sheppard
This course approaches the practical problems that face the diagnostic pathologist when dealing with cardiovascular pathology, which is the most common cause of death in the western world today. The approach to a cardiac autopsy and sudden death will be emphasised. Other topics covered include: Valvular Heart Disease, Cardiomyopathies, cardiac tumours and transplantation.
Slides and museum specimens will be available for study.
The course is aimed at trainees studying for the MRCPath and also senior pathologists who wish to update their knowledge.
